7. aration set acc to Baltzer and Kaufmann Hager amp Meisinger Art No 2531 61 72 568 D3487 14 D3487 201 02 08 02 11 2015 Sirona Dental Systems GmbH 8 Fastening instructions Zirconium oxide ceramic blocks and blanks for CEREC and inLab Fastening instructions Restorations made from inCoris ZI can be fastened non adhesively with glasionomer or zinc phosphate cements or adhesively with the self curing PANAVIA 21 TC composite or the dual curing PANAVIA F composite Kuraray Both products contain the special MDP monomer which forms a durable chemical compound with the shot blasted surface of the framework without having to silicatize and silanize its surface The use of plastic reinforced or modified glasionomer cements is not advised since no adequate clinical data is currently available Pre treatment of the restoration before adhesive bonding e Sand blast the internal surfaces of the restoration in the one way blasting process with max 50 um corundum Al203 Pressure lt 2 5 bar e Do not touch the sandblasted surface if at all possible NOTICE Observe usage information Etching with hydrofluoric acid does not produce a retentive surface Silanization is not required Please observe the information on use of the fastening materials of the corresponding manufacturers 61 72 568 D3487 D3487 201 02 08 02 11 2015 15 9 Removal of inserted restorations and Trephination Sirona Dental Systems GmbH Zirc

10. onium oxide ceramic blocks and blanks for CEREC and inLab Removal of inserted restorations and Trephination Removal of inserted restorations In order to remove a fixed zirconium restoration we recommend using a cylinder shaped diamond tool with the maximum amount of water cooling and a speed of 120 000 rpm to separate the restoration Trephination The veneer ceramic is removed with a diamond instrument The framework can then be trephined with a coarse grained spherical diamond with ample irrigation and a speed of 120 000 rpm In this case it is recommended that the instrument is applied in a circular motion at an angle of 45 when drilling through the framework 61 72 568 D3487 16 D3487 201 02 08 02 11 2015 We reserve the right to make any alterations which may be required due to technical improvements Sirona Dental Systems GmbH 2009 2015 Sprache englisch Printed in Germany D3487 201 02 08 02 11 2015 A Nr 121217 Sirona Dental Systems GmbH Contact in the USA Sirona Dental Inc FabrikstraBe 31 4835 Sirona Drive Order No 61 72 568 D3487 D 64625 Bensheim Charlotte NC 28273 Germany USA Www sirona com

13. tion After the milling grinding process and prior to sintering a diamond burr milling tool has to be used to separate the restoration and reduce the thickened milled marginal edges Drying before sintering In the case of high humidity In an environment with a high level of humidity the restorations can absorb moisture after drying For this reason sintering must take place within a maximum of one hour after drying To avoid damage during sintering the restoration must be dried in the drying cabinet only required if the restoration has been grounded milled wet e 30 minutes at 80 C 176 F or e 10 minutes at 150 C 302 F NOTICE Risk of damaging the restoration Drying at temperatures above 150 C 302 F can damage the restoration All restorations to be sintered must be dried thoroughly first especially for super speed sintering Any residual moisture can cause the parts to burst 61 72 568 D3487 10 D3487 201 02 08 02 11 2015 61 72 568 D3487 D3487 201 02 08 02 11 2015 Sintering Restorations made from inCoris ZI have to be sintered in dry conditions The sintering process should only be performed in Sirona inFire HTC inFire HTC speed with the pre programmed inCoris ZI and inCoris TZI TZI C programs As an alternative the sintering process can be carried out in the compatible VITA Zyrcomat or Ivoclar Vivadent Sintramat high temperature furnace In any case the details in the manuals for the
